The purpose of this study was to screen TRAS, Early Registration Of Language development, and try to find out if TRAS can be used as an evaluation basis within the preschool. In order to preserve the main cause of the study, both local and national policy documents were investigated and previous research was used. Qualitative interviews took place in a town in the northern part of Sweden. Six respondents who all are employed within the preschool and who been mandated to use TRAS were interviewed. The starting point for this study and the analysis has had a hermeneutical approach. The result from this study implies that the material can be used in order to monitor the children's language development, but should be used carefully. The result also implies that the TRAS-material can be used as an evaluation method in the preschool. It is important that the educators have a critical approach toward their use of TRAS in order to prevent that the material turns in to an individual evaluation of a child’s abilities. If the material is used to assess individual children's abilities, it goes against the intentions of the preschool curriculum Lpfö 98/2010 (Skolverket, 2011).
